The Application of FDG-PET as Prognostic Indicators in Head and Neck Squamous Cell Carcinoma
Farzan Siddiqui1, Peter F Faulhaber2, Min Yao3
1Department of Radiation Oncology, Henry Ford Hospital, 2799 West Grand Boulevard, Detroit, MI 48202, USA.
Abstract:
This article discusses the role of FDG-PETederived parameters as prognostic indicators in patients with squamous cell carcinoma of the head and neck. The basic underlying biology of FDG-PET scans and the quantitative information that can be derived are discussed. A review of the literature is performed. Potential applications in the management of head and neck cancer and future directions in clinical trials are discussed.
